The BS EN ISO 1833-10:2019 standard outlines a detailed procedure for the chemical analysis of textile mixtures. This includes the use of dichloromethane to dissolve specific fibers, allowing for the accurate quantification of triacetate or polylactide in combination with other fibers. This document specifies a method, using dichloromethane, to determine the mass percentage of triacetate or polylactide, after removal of non-fibrous matter, in textiles made of mixtures of

  • triacetate or polylactide

with

  • wool or other animal hair, silk, protein, cotton, viscose, cupro, modal,lyocell, polyamide, polyester, acrylic, elastomultiester, polypropylene, elastolefin, melamine, polypropylene/polyamide bicomponent,polyacrylate and glass fibres.

Triacetate fibres which have been partially hydrolysed (i.e. saponification) cease to be completely soluble in the reagent. In such cases, this method is not applicable.
